If you come up with your own commands (especially for OS X) +# and would like to share, please post an issue on the GitHub tracker and we +# can get them added to this file as references. +# +# +# Mailcap 101 +# - The first entry with a matching MIME type will be executed, * is a wildcard +# - %s will be replaced with the image or video url +# - Add ``test=test -n "$DISPLAY"`` if your command opens a new window +# - Add ``needsterminal`` for commands that use the terminal +# - Add ``copiousoutput`` for commands that dump text to stdout + +############################################################################### +# Commands below this point will open media in a separate window without +# pausing execution of RTV. +############################################################################### + +# Feh is a simple and effective image viewer +# Note that rtv returns a list of urls for imgur albums, so we don't put quotes +# around the `%s` +image/x-imgur-album; feh %s; test=test -n "$DISPLAY" +image/gif; mpv '%s' --loop=inf; test=test -n "$DISPLAY" +#image/*; feh '%s'; test=test -n "$DISPLAY" + +# Youtube videos are assigned a custom mime-type, which can be streamed with +# vlc or youtube-dl. +video/x-youtube; mpv '%s'; test=test -n "$DISPLAY" + +# Mpv is a simple and effective video streamer +video/*; mpv '%s' --loop=inf; test=test -n "$DISPLAY" + +############################################################################### +# Commands below this point will attempt to display media directly in the +# terminal when X is not available. +############################################################################### + +# View images directly in your terminal with iTerm2 +# curl -L https://iterm2.com/misc/install_shell_integration_and_utilities.sh | bash +# image/*; curl -s %s | ~/.iterm2/imgcat && read -n 1; needsterminal + +# View true images in the terminal, supported by rxvt-unicode, xterm and st +# Requires the w3m-img package +image/*; w3m -o 'ext_image_viewer=off' '%s'; needsterminal + +# Don't have a solution for albums yet +image/x-imgur-album; echo + +# 256 color images using half-width unicode characters +# Much higher quality that img2txt, but must be built from source +# https://github.com/rossy/img2xterm +image/*; curl -s '%s' | convert -resize 80x80 - jpg:/tmp/rtv.jpg && img2xterm /tmp/rtv.jpg; needsterminal; copiousoutput + +# Display images in classic ascii using img2txt and lib-caca +image/*; curl -s '%s' | convert - jpg:/tmp/rtv.jpg && img2txt -f utf8 /tmp/rtv.jpg; needsterminal; copiousoutput + +# Full motion videos - requires a framebuffer to view +video/x-youtube; mpv -vo drm -quiet '%s'; needsterminal +video/*; mpv -vo drm -quiet '%s'; needsterminal + +# Ascii videos +# video/x-youtube; youtube-dl -q -o - '%s' | mplayer -cache 8192 -vo caca -quiet -; needsterminal +# video/*; wget '%s' -O - | mplayer -cache 8192 -vo caca -quiet -; needsterminal -- cgit 1.4.1
